Quantum computing is gathering an enormous interest as a new paradigm of computing  (see Quantum for Good at https://quantumforgood.eu/), which is already making an impact across industries like health and life sciences (agriculture, food and health). Classical (or current) AI relies in classical computers based on binary bits (zeros and ones), while quantum AI relies in quantum computers based on quantum bits (qubits). Quantum AI could dramatically accelerate research that requires processing vast amounts of data, contributing to human health by accelerating drug discovery or enabling earlier diagnostics. Quantum AI could be also instrumental in identifying early signs of crop diseases or optimising water use.

The Internet of Mirrors (IoM) is an emerging IoT ecosystem built around interconnected smart mirrors that can sense, process, communicate, and deliver personalised services across healthcare, beauty, wellness, assisted living, fitness, and immersive digital experiences.
Although the workshop is centred on the Internet of Mirrors, the realisation of this vision requires multi-domain expertise. As such, we are very keen to receive contributions not only from researchers directly working on IoM, but also from those developing the architectures, algorithms, communication technologies, computing frameworks, and application domains that will underpin future intelligent IoT ecosystems.

  'Is Stu being led astray? I asked. "There's something called the broken stick model in statistics," said Dave. In this trick, a random number generator "breaks'' a stick a hundred inches long at twenty-five points, and produces twenty-six short sticks. Measure them, count the number that are one inch long, the number two inches long, and so on, and draw a histogram. You get a skewed distribution, toward the short end, just like many natural phenomena, including the distribution of sizes of U.S. cities, for instance. "One thing you have to remember about extinctions is that some species are more likely than others to die out, just because they exist as small, isolated populations,'' explained Dave. "This sort of statistical quirk can skew your results, easily." So, you would be suspicious of anything that looks like a power law? "I would, because it's common, just in the nature of statistics. It may tell you that a system is poised at a critical point, whatever that means, but it may not. In any case, when Stu says that the curve he gets from my data is close to a power law, he knows that there are many other mathematical models that could fit equally well."
  Clearly, there were many reasons to be cautious about drawing the conclusion that global ecosystems are poised at the edge of chaos, using just the extinction data.' p.80.

'Although there are many forms of dance notation going back to Pierre Beauchamp's system for Baroque dance in the 1680s, Nijinsky had developed his own cryptic version. Ann Hutchinson Guest first tried to reconstruct his work in 1956 after the choreogapher's widow, Romola, gave her his notes. "I spent years trying to work it out," she said, adding with a laugh: And I'm supposed to be the leading authority on dance notation in the world. She told how Nijinsky had revised his notes many times, often contradicting himself. 'We couldn't get anywhere. Romolo was furious. She said it was taking much too long."
    Hutchinson Guest studied dozens of different dance notation systems, translating many of them into Labanotation, a system developed in the 1920s by Rudolf von Laban who was a central figure in European modern dance. According to a  press report in 1954: "The printed Labanotation page looks like a combination of hieroglyphs, pictographs, Morse dots-and-dashes, đoodles, and a musie score turned on edge" 
    It was not until 1980 that she and Claudia Jeschke, a dance historian, succeeded in cracking Nijinsky's code after finding a copy of his annotated score in the British Library.'

'Dance has been called moving architecture, a truth which the complexities of contemporary choreography may mask. Not only does the dancer's body form shapes and groups of dancers form moving or static designs, but also group arrangements carve up the stage space, establishing areas of open as well as enclosed space which are significant in their changes and contrasting effects.

While the rccording of movement on paper-dance notation-does not look like movement (disregarding primitive stick figure drawings), there is an "architecture" in the sequence of graphic symbols used to record dance patterns. Over the centuries many different devices have been used to capture dance steps on paper. What are the elements that have to be represented?

The process of dance notation requires reducing four-dimensional movement (time being the fourth dimension) to a two-dimensional surface. The parts of the body in action have to be defined, as does the form of movement involved (flexion, extension, rotation, directional placement) and the duration of each in relation to the overall time structure. In group dances the relationship of dancers to one another must be determined and recorded, as well as their location on stage and their paths of travel. In a dance score each performer is like a small orchestra-arms, legs, head, torso, etc. in motion-this is then multiplied by the number of dancers who are performing individual sequences.'
